Меню

Создайте структуру таблицы студенты



Создать структуру: студент

Помощь в написании контрольных, курсовых и дипломных работ здесь.

Работа с файлом (Создать структуру студент)
помогите пожалуйста сделать( у меня не получается( Создать структуру студент(Фамилия, возраст.

Нужно создать структуру типа: СТУДЕНТ : Прізвище, Ім’я, По-батькові, Домашня адреса, Телефон, Бали
СТУДЕНТ : Прізвище, Ім’я, По-батькові, Домашня адреса, Телефон, Бали. А потомім Визначити дані про.

Нужно создать структуру типа: СТУДЕНТ: Фамилия, Имя, Отчество, Домашний адрес, телефон, Баллы
СТУДЕНТ: Фамилия, Имя, Отчество, Домашний адрес, телефон, Баллы. А потом Определить данные о.

Создать структуру «Студент»: Ф.И.О. домашний адрес, группа, рейтинг. Организовать ввод, вывод, поиск
Помогите, пожалуйста) На турбо С++. совсем не разбираюсь:help:

Помощь в написании контрольных, курсовых и дипломных работ здесь.

Описать структуру Студент
Описать структуру Студент со следующими полями: фамилия, имя, отчество. Завести массив из пяти.

Создать класс «Студент» и классы «Бюджетный студент» и «Коммерческий студент»
Доброго времени суток. Помогите с задачкой. Наследование. Создать класс студент и классы бюджетный.

Используя структуру для определения понятия студент, распечатать фамилии и имена отличников.
14. Используя структуру для определения понятия студент (состоящую из полей ФИО, курс, группа.

Как создать структуру-список, поля которой — ссылка на такую же структуру
Суть вопроса в том, как создать структуру-список, поля которой — ссылка на сл. элемент(такую же.

Источник

Привет студент

РАЗРАБОТКА ИНФОЛОГИЧЕСКОЙ МОДЕЛИ И СОЗДАНИЕ СТРУКТУРЫ РЕЛЯЦИОННОЙ БАЗЫ ДАННЫХ

ЗАДАНИЕ 2

Создание реляционной базы данных.

1. Создайте базу данных Деканат.

2. Создайте структуру таблицы Студенты.

3. Создайте структуру таблицы Дисциплины.

Загрузила Access, в появившемся окне выбрала пункт Новая база данных, затем щелкнула по кнопке ;

в окне задала имя и выбрала папку , где моя база будет находится. Имя задала Деканат, а тип файла оставила прежним, так как другие типы файлов нужны в специальных случаях;

щелкнула по кнопке .

Создала структуру таблицы .

в окне базы данных выбрала вкладку Таблицы, а затем щелкнула по кнопке ;

в окне выбрала пункт Конструктор и щелкнула по кнопке . В результате проделанных операций открывается окно таблицы в режиме конструктора, в котором я определила поля таблицы;

в качестве ключевого поля задала . Для этого щелкнула по полю и по кнопке на панели инструментов .

закрыла таблицу, задав ей имя Студенты.

Создала структуру таблицы Дисциплины.

4. Измените структуру таблицы Преподаватели.

5. Создайте структуру таблицы Оценки.

6. разработайте схему данных, т.е. создайте связи между таблицами.

Структура таблицы Преподаватели уже была создана в работе 1 и заполнена данными, поэтому для работы использовала эту таблицу с одним лишь изменением- в структуру таблицы добавила лишь одно поле и заполнила его .

Создала структуру таблицы Оценки аналогично п.2 .

В этой таблице я не стала задавать ключевое поле, так как данные во всех полях могут повторяться.

Разработала схему данных, т.е. создала связи между таблицами.

Выполнила команду Сервис, Схема данных. На экране появилось окно ;

выполнила команду Связи, добавила таблицу;

в появившемся окне выделено название одной таблицы. Щелкнула по кнопке ;

перевела выделенное на имя следующей таблицы и щелкнула по кнопке . Аналогично добавила оставшиеся две таблицы;

закрыла окно, щелкнув по кнопке ;

создала связи между таблицами Дисциплины и Оценки.

Подвела курсор мыши к полю в таблице Дисциплины, щелкнула левой кнопкой мыши и, не отпуская ее, перетащила курсор на поле в таблицу Оценки, а затем отпустила кнопку мыши. На экране открылось окно ;

Читайте также:  Карта процесса пример таблица

установила флажок (“галочку”) в свойстве Обеспечение целостности данных, щелкнув по нему;

установила флажок в свойстве Каскадное обновление связанных полей и Каскадное удаление связанных записей;

щелкнула по кнопке . Связь создана;

аналогично создала связи между полем в таблице Дисциплины и полем в таблице Преподаватели, а также между полем в таблице Студенты и полем в таблице Оценки.

Закрыла окно схемы данных, ответив на вопрос сохранения макета.

Источник

Лабораторная работа №3. Разработка инфологической модели и создание структуры реляционной базы данных

Лабораторные работы Девелопмент Базы данных Лабораторные работы Лабораторное оборудование База данных Реляционные базы данных Структуры данных

Лабораторная работа №3.

Разработка инфологической модели и создание структуры реляционной базы данных.

Задание 1. Создание реляционной базы данных.

1. Создайте базу данных Деканат.

2. Создайте структуру таблицы Студенты.

3. Создайте структуру таблицы Дисциплины.

4. Измените структуру таблицы Преподаватели.

5. Создайте структуру таблицы Оценки.

6. Разработайте схему данных, т. е. создайте связи между таблицами.

1. Создайте базу данных Деканат, выполнив следующие действия:

o Загрузите Access, в появившемся окне выберите пункт Новая база данных, затем щелкните по кнопке ;

o В окне Файл новой базы данных задайте имя и выберите папку, в которую сохранится ваша база данных.;

o Щелкните по кнопке Создать.

2. Создайте структуру таблицы Студенты. Для этого:

o В окне базы данных выберите вкладку Таблицы, а затем щелкните по кнопке Создать;

o В окне Новая таблица выберите пункт Конструктор и щелкните по кнопке ОК. В результате открывается окно таблицы, в котором следует определить поля таблицы;

o Определите поля таблицы в соответствии с табл.1.

o В качестве ключевого поля задайте Код студента, для этого щелкните по полю Код студента и по кнопке на панели инструментов или выполните команду Правка, Ключевое поле;

o Закройте таблицу, задав ей имя Студенты.

3. Создайте структуру таблицы Дисциплины аналогично п.2 в соответствии с таблицей 2.

Размер поля

В качестве ключевого поля задайте Код дисциплины.

4. Структура таблицы Преподаватели уже создана в работе 1 и заполнена данными, поэтому для работы используйте эту таблицу с одним лишь изменением – добавьте поле Код дисциплины и заполните его в соответствии с данными табл.2. (таблицу Преподаватели скопируйте в базу данных Деканат)

5. Создайте структуру таблицы Оценки аналогично п.2 в соответствии с табл.3.

Размер поля

В этой таблице ключевое поле задавать не надо, т. к. данные во всех полях могут повторяться.

6. Разработайте схему данных, т. е. создайте связи между таблицами. Для этого:

o Щелкните по кнопке на панели инструментов или выполните команду Сервис, Схема данных. На экране появится окно схема данных;

o Щелкните по кнопке на панели инструментов или выполните команду Связи, добавить таблицу;

o В появившемся окне будет выделено название одной таблицы. Щелкните по кнопке Добавить;

o Переведите выделение на имя следующей таблицы и щелкните по кнопке Добавить. Аналогично добавьте оставшиеся 2 таблицы;

o Закройте окно, щелкнув по кнопке Закрыть;

o Создайте связь между таблицами Дисциплины и Оценки. Для этого подведите курсор мыши к полю Код дисциплины в таблице Дисциплины, щелкните левой кнопкой мыши и, не отпуская ее, перетащите курсор на поле Код дисциплины в таблицу Оценки, затем отпустите кнопку мыши. На экране появится окно Связи;

o Установите галочку в свойстве Обеспечение целостности данных, щелкнув по нему;

Читайте также:  Таблица субсидий московской области

o Установите галочку в свойстве Каскадное обновление полей и Каскадное удаление связанных записей;

o Щелкните по кнопке Создать. Связь будет создана;

o Аналогично создайте связи между полем Код дисциплины в таблице Дисциплины и полем Код дисциплины в таблице Преподаватели, а также между полем Код студента в таблице Студенты и полем Код студента в таблице Оценки. Результат представлен на рис.;

o Закройте окно схемы данных, ответив ДА на вопрос о сохранении макета.

Задание 2. Создание форм для ввода данных в таблицы.

1. Создайте форму студенты.

2. Заполните данными таблицу Студенты посредством формы Студенты.(табл.4)

3. Создайте форму Дисциплины.

4. Заполните данными таблицу Дисциплины посредством формы Дисциплины.(табл.5)

5. Создайте форму Оценки.

6. Заполните данными таблицу Оценки посредством формы Оценки. (табл.6)

Источник

Технология создания таблицы Студент

Таблицу можно создать несколькими способами: с помощью режима конструктор, с помощью режима таблицы и путем импорта данных. Рассмотрим создание таблицы с помощью режима таблицы.

1. Создатьновую базу данных: Файл => Создать => Новая база данных.

2. На вкладке с правой стороны Новая база данных введите имя файла Университети нажмите кнопку Создать. По умолчанию в окне базы данных откроется режим таблицы. Если этого не произойдет, то выполните пункт № 3.

3. В основном меню приложения Созданиеперейдите в режим => Таблица.

4. На 1-м шагеработы необходимо добавить поля в таблицу. Для этого в поле Щелкните для добавления вызовите правой клавишей мыши контекстное меню и выполните команду Текст, тем самым установив тип данных, появиться Поле 1. Переименуйте его на Фамилия, дважды щелкая по полю 1. Поле Код переименуйте на номер группы,выделив нужное поле и вызвав контекстного меню выполните команду Переименовать поле.Таким образом, включите в создаваемую таблицу все оставшиеся поля:

· номер группы (тип данных – число);

· фамилия (тип данных – текст);

· коммерческий (тип данных – логический);

· дата рождения (тип данных – дата и время);

· номер зачетной книжки (тип данных – число).

5. На шаге2 в окне «Создание таблиц» дать имя таблице«Студент», предварительно нажав на пиктограмму сохранить. Microsoft Access автоматически определяет ключевое поле.

6. На шаге3 установить переключатель врежим конструктор Главная => режимы => режим конструктораи провести корректировку типов данныхв соответствии с заданием .

7.С помощью команды Главная => режимы => режим таблицы перейти в режим таблицыи приступить к вводу данных.

8. Ввести данные для 3-х групп по 10 студентов в каждой с различным набором признаков.

9. После ввода данных сохранить базу данных.

Освоение приемов работы с фильтрами в таблицах

Найти студентов, фамилия которых начинается на заданную букву, например на букву «В». Список найденных студентов должен быть упорядочен по алфавиту. Для поиска использовать расширенный фильтр.

1. Для установки расширенного фильтра необходимо на инструментальной панели выбрать команду Параметры расширенного фильтра,далее из перечня команд выбрать расширенный фильтр.Появится окно с бланком фильтра.

2. Указать поле,по которому должна происходить фильтрация. В окне бланка дважды щелкнуть по полю «Фамилия», расположенном в таблице «Студент». Поле «Фамилия» появится в 1-ой строке «Поле» нижней половины бланка (столбец 1).

3. Указатьв строке бланка «Сортировка» порядок сортировки.Для этого щелкнуть левой клавишей по этой строке в 1-м столбце. Появится список вариантов сортировки. Выбрать «по возрастанию».

Читайте также:  Таблица баллов для стипендии

4. Ввести условиеотбора. Для этого ввести в 3-ю строку 2 символа: В*

5. Применить фильтр.Для этого можно воспользоваться 3 способами:

· выполнить команду Параметры расширенного фильтра/Применить фильтр.

· щелкнуть по кнопке инструментальной панели « Применение фильтра»

· щелкнуть правой клавишей по свободной зоне бланка и в контекстном меню выбрать пункт « Применить фильтр».

6. Отмена фильтра.Для просмотра таблицы в полном виде нужно выполнить команду Параметры расширенного фильтра/Очистить все фильтры.

Найти студентов, родившихся в заданном году с помощью расширенного фильтра.

1. Вызвав контекстное меню, очистить бланк фильтра.

2. Ввести в 1-ый столбец бланка условие для поля дата рождения >= заданная дата, а во 2-ой столбец для того же поля условие заданная дата,

Найти студентов, родившихся в заданном году и обучающихся на коммерческой основе в заданной группе.

Для решения задачи использовать 4 столбца бланка с названиями полей: дата рождения, дата рождения, номер группы, коммерческий.

Предварительно создав в режиме конструктора,ввести данные в таблицы: Группа, Факультет, Специальность.

В таблице Группа поле «Номер группы» должно быть того же типа и того же размера, что и в таблице Студент. В эту таблицу следует ввести 5-6 строк, в том числе 3 строки с теми же номерами групп, что и в таблице Студент.

Аналогично, в таблице Факультет поле «Номер факультета» должно быть того же типа и того же размера, что и в таблице Группа. В таблице должно быть 3-5 строк, в том числе строки с такими же номерами факультетов, что и в таблице Группа.

В таблице Специальность поле «Номер специальности» должно быть того же типа и того же размера, что и в таблице Группа. В таблице должно быть 3-5 строк, в том числе строки с такими же номерами специальностей, что и в таблице Группа.

Защита базы данных

Microsoft Access обеспечивает два традиционных способа защиты базы данных: установка пароля, требуемого при открытии базы данных, и защита на уровне пользователей, которая позволяет ограничить, к какой части базы данных пользователь будет иметь доступ или какую ее часть он сможет изменять. Кроме того, можно удалить изменяемую программу Visual Basic из базы данных, чтобы предотвратить изменения структуры форм, отчетов и модулей, сохранив базу данных как файл MDE.

Простейшим способом защиты является установка пароля для открытия базы данных. После того как пароль установлен, при каждом открытии базы данных будет появляться диалоговое окно, в которое требуется ввести пароль.

Для установки пароля следует открыть базу данных в монопольном режиме (команда Файл/Открыть,в списке кнопки Открыть выбрать режим Монопольно) и выполнить команду Файл/Сведения/Зашифровать паролем.Появится диалоговое окно, где следует ввести пароль и его подтверждение.

1. Сколько баз данных может быть открыто одновременно?

2. Опишите структуру рабочей среды СУБД Microsoft Access.

3. Какие типы объектов используются в БД Access? Для чего предназначены эти объекты?

4. В каком режиме можно изменять таблицы, запросы и формы?

5. Как работают операторы сравнения IN, BETWEEN, LIKE свойства Условие на значение?

6. Какие значения может принимать поле с числовым типом данных, размер которого Целое?

7. Какое поле называется ключевым?

8. Охарактеризуйте связи между таблицами.

9. Какие типы полей используются в таблицах?

10. Перечислите способы создания таблиц в БД Access.

Источник

Adblock
detector